Ingredients

Gather these simple ingredients to create your own Crusty Mini Baguettes:

For the Dough

  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 packet active dry yeast (2 1/4 teaspoons)
  • 3/4 cup warm water
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

Optional Topping

  • 1 egg (for egg wash)

How to Make Crusty Mini Baguettes

Step 1: Prepare the Yeast Mixture

In a bowl, combine the war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let it sit for 5-10 minutes until frothy.

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, mix the flour and salt together thoroughly.

Step 3: Combine Ingredients

Add the yeast mixture and olive oil to the dry ingredients. Stir until a dough forms.

Step 4: Knead the Dough

Knead the dough on a floured surface for about 5-7 minutes. The dough should be smooth and elastic.

Step 5: Let It Rise

Place the kneaded dough in a lightly oiled bowl. Cover it with a cloth and let it rise for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.

Step 6: Preheat Oven

Preheat your oven to 475°F (245°C).

Step 7: Shape the Baguettes

Punch down the risen dough. Divide it into 4 equal pieces. Shape each piece into a small baguette.

Step 8: Rest Before Baking

Place shaped baguettes on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Let them rest for about 20 minutes.

Step 9: Optional Egg Wash

If desired, brush the tops with beaten egg for a golden finish.

Step 10: Bake

Bake for 20-25 minutes or until golden brown and crusty. Allow to cool before serving.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making Crusty Mini Baguettes can be simple, but there are a few common mistakes that can lead to less-than-perfect results. Here are some pitfalls to avoid.

  • Not measuring flour correctly: Using too much or too little flour can affect the dough’s texture. Always use a kitchen scale or spoon and level the flour for accuracy.
  • Skipping the rising time: Allowing the dough to rise properly is crucial for achieving a light texture. Don’t rush this step; let it double in size as indicated in the recipe.
  • Baking at the wrong temperature: If your oven isn’t preheated correctly, your baguettes may not develop a good crust. Make sure your oven reaches 475°F (245°C) before baking.
  • Overcrowding the baking sheet: If you place too many baguettes close together, they may not cook evenly. Give each piece enough space on the baking sheet to expand.
  • Ignoring the egg wash: Skipping the egg wash can result in a dull finish. Use it for an attractive golden color and added flavor.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store crusty mini baguettes in an airtight container for up to 2 days.
  • Place par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.

Freezing Crusty Mini Baguettes

  • Wrap individual baguettes t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il.
  • Freeze for up to 3 months for optimal freshness.

Reheating Crusty Mini Baguettes

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C). Place baguettes on a baking sheet and heat for about 10 minutes until warm.
  • Microwave: Wrap in a damp paper towel and heat for 10-15 seconds. Be cautious not to overheat, as they can become chewy.
  • Stovetop: Heat on low in a skillet with a lid for about 5 minutes. This method helps retain moisture.

How do I achieve a crusty exterior?

To get that perfect crust, bake your baguettes at a high temperature and consider placing a pan of water in the oven during baking for steam.

Can I make these baguettes without yeast?

While traditional recipes require yeast for leavening, you could try using baking powder as an alternative, though texture will differ.
